This week's standout performer? KAS, no contest. The token surged over 25%, claiming the top spot among weekly gainers. What's driving this rally? Whales have been going all-in, scooping up millions of KAS tokens in recent days. This massive accumulation didn't go unnoticed—fresh capital started flowing in as retail investors took notice. The whale activity essentially acted as a catalyst, pulling in a wave of new participants who helped sustain the momentum. When big players move this aggressively, markets tend to follow. KAS just proved that once again.
